Hey mate,
It's looking pretty decent now. Nothing to really worry about.
If you want max power you will need to tune it on a dyno but we can still do some more street tuning to get it better if you don't wanna pay for your tune.
We could try playing with your cam angles before playing with ignition.
It does mean doing quite a lot of WOT runs in 1 session all on the same bit of road and in the same direction for consistancy.
